Plants and Seeds of Hybrid Corn Variety CH010393 - A simplified explanation of the abstract

This abstract first appeared for US patent application 20240156005 titled 'Plants and Seeds of Hybrid Corn Variety CH010393

Simplified Explanation

The invention provides seed and plants of the hybrid corn variety designated ch010393. The invention relates to the plants, seeds, and tissue cultures of the variety ch010393, as well as methods for producing a corn plant by crossing a corn plant of variety ch010393 with itself or another corn plant.

Original Abstract Submitted

according to the invention, there is provided seed and plants of the hybrid corn variety designated ch010393. the invention thus relates to the plants, seeds and tissue cultures of the variety ch010393, and to methods for producing a corn plant produced by crossing a corn plant of variety ch010393 with itself or with another corn plant, such as a plant of another variety. the invention further relates to genetic complements of plants of variety ch010393.
